The Hidden Cost of Disconnected Retail Processes
Retail organizations often invest heavily in Enterprise Resource Planning (ERP) systems expecting streamlined operations and improved visibility. However, when core workflows remain fragmented across disparate applications, the potential value of the ERP is significantly diminished. Workflow fragmentation occurs when critical business processes, such as inventory management, order fulfillment, and financial reconciliation, are executed in isolated systems without real-time data synchronization. This disconnect creates operational silos that hinder decision-making, increase manual effort, and limit scalability.
In a fragmented environment, data enters the ERP through manual uploads or delayed batch processes rather than through automated, event-driven integrations. As a result, inventory levels in the ERP may not reflect real-time sales from e-commerce platforms or physical stores. This discrepancy leads to stockouts, overstocking, and inaccurate financial reporting. For executives, the implication is clear: without unified workflows, the ERP becomes a passive record-keeping tool rather than an active engine for operational efficiency.
How Fragmentation Impacts Inventory and Supply Chain Visibility
Inventory management is the backbone of retail operations. When inventory data is fragmented, organizations lose the ability to track stock movements accurately across warehouses, distribution centers, and retail locations. For example, if a customer places an order online, the system must verify availability in real time. If the ERP does not receive immediate updates from the warehouse management system (WMS) or point-of-sale (POS) systems, the order may be accepted even though the item is out of stock. This leads to order cancellations, customer dissatisfaction, and increased operational costs.
Supply chain visibility is equally compromised. Procurement teams rely on accurate demand forecasts to place orders with suppliers. If sales data from various channels is not consolidated in the ERP, demand planning becomes speculative. This results in either excess inventory, which ties up capital, or insufficient inventory, which misses sales opportunities. Furthermore, supplier coordination suffers when purchase orders and receiving documents are managed in separate systems, leading to delays and discrepancies in the supply chain.
The Role of Real-Time Data Synchronization
To mitigate these issues, retail organizations must prioritize real-time data synchronization between the ERP and peripheral systems. This involves integrating the ERP with WMS, POS, e-commerce platforms, and supplier portals using APIs or middleware. Real-time synchronization ensures that inventory levels, order statuses, and financial transactions are updated instantly across all systems. This not only improves operational accuracy but also enables proactive decision-making, such as automated replenishment and dynamic pricing adjustments.
Financial Reconciliation and Reporting Challenges
Fragmented workflows also create significant challenges for financial reconciliation and reporting. When sales, inventory, and procurement data are stored in different systems, reconciling these records becomes a time-consuming and error-prone process. For instance, if the ERP records a sale but the POS system records a return in a different format or at a different time, the financial statements may not reflect the true financial position of the business. This discrepancy can lead to inaccurate profit margins, cash flow mismanagement, and compliance risks.
Reporting is similarly affected. Executives rely on consolidated dashboards to monitor key performance indicators (KPIs) such as gross margin, inventory turnover, and sales by category. If the data feeding these dashboards is fragmented or delayed, the insights provided are unreliable. This undermines strategic planning and hampers the ability to respond to market changes. Therefore, ensuring data integrity and consistency across all systems is critical for effective financial management.
Automating Financial Workflows
Automation can significantly reduce the burden of manual reconciliation. By implementing automated workflows that match sales, inventory, and procurement records, organizations can identify discrepancies quickly and resolve them efficiently. For example, automated matching rules can flag transactions that do not align between the ERP and the POS system, prompting immediate investigation. This not only improves accuracy but also frees up finance teams to focus on strategic analysis rather than data entry.
Operational Scalability and Growth Constraints
As retail organizations grow, the complexity of their operations increases. Fragmented workflows become a major barrier to scalability. Adding new stores, product lines, or sales channels requires integrating additional systems, which further complicates the data landscape. Without a unified architecture, each new integration introduces new points of failure and data inconsistency. This makes it difficult to scale operations efficiently and maintain service levels.
Moreover, fragmented systems limit the ability to implement advanced analytics and artificial intelligence (AI) initiatives. AI models require large volumes of clean, consistent data to generate accurate predictions. If the data is fragmented, the models may produce unreliable results, leading to poor decision-making. Therefore, achieving operational scalability requires not only integrating systems but also ensuring that the data infrastructure can support advanced analytics and automation.
Strategies for Unifying Retail Workflows
To overcome workflow fragmentation, retail organizations should adopt a strategic approach to system integration and process standardization. The first step is to conduct a comprehensive process discovery to identify all critical workflows and the systems involved. This helps in mapping data flows and identifying gaps in integration. Next, organizations should prioritize the integration of high-impact systems, such as WMS, POS, and e-commerce platforms, using robust APIs and middleware.
Standardizing business processes is also essential. This involves defining clear workflows for inventory management, order fulfillment, and financial reconciliation, and ensuring that all systems follow these workflows. Standardization reduces manual intervention and minimizes errors. Additionally, organizations should implement data governance practices to ensure that data is accurate, consistent, and secure. This includes defining data ownership, establishing data quality rules, and monitoring data integrity.
Leveraging Workflow Automation
Workflow automation is a powerful tool for unifying retail processes. By automating repetitive tasks, such as order processing, inventory updates, and financial reconciliation, organizations can reduce manual effort and improve efficiency. Automation also enables real-time response to operational events, such as stockouts or order cancellations. For example, automated replenishment workflows can trigger purchase orders when inventory levels fall below a predefined threshold, ensuring that stock is always available to meet demand.

Security, Governance, and Compliance Considerations
As retail organizations integrate more systems, security and governance become critical concerns. Fragmented workflows often lead to inconsistent access controls and data protection practices, increasing the risk of data breaches and compliance violations. To mitigate these risks, organizations should implement robust identity and access management (IAM) practices, ensuring that users have only the access they need to perform their roles. This includes enforcing least privilege principles and regularly reviewing access rights.
Data governance is also essential for maintaining compliance with regulations such as GDPR and CCPA. Organizations should establish clear policies for data collection, storage, and sharing, and ensure that all systems comply with these policies. Additionally, organizations should implement audit trails to track data changes and ensure accountability. By prioritizing security and governance, organizations can protect their data and maintain trust with customers and regulators.
Measuring the Impact of Unified Workflows
To demonstrate the value of unified workflows, organizations should establish key performance indicators (KPIs) to measure the impact of integration and automation. These KPIs should include metrics such as inventory accuracy, order fulfillment time, financial reconciliation time, and customer satisfaction. By tracking these metrics over time, organizations can quantify the benefits of unified workflows and identify areas for further improvement.
For example, reducing inventory discrepancies can lead to lower carrying costs and improved cash flow. Faster order fulfillment can enhance customer satisfaction and increase repeat business. Shorter financial reconciliation times can free up finance teams to focus on strategic initiatives. By measuring the impact of unified workflows, organizations can make a compelling case for continued investment in integration and automation.
